Boosting Your Weight Burn

Want to trim those extra pounds efficiently? While there’s no magic bullet, some focused approach combining diet and exercise can drastically accelerate your results. Firstly, prioritize the calorie deficit—consume fewer calories than you burn. This doesn't necessitate extreme deprivation; moderate changes, like swapping sugary drinks for water or choosing lean proteins, can make a big difference. Secondly, incorporate effective exercise, including HIIT (High-Intensity Interval Training) or circuit training, to maximize calorie consumption and boost your metabolism. Don't forget the importance of resistance training; building muscle helps increase your resting metabolic rate, meaning you use more calories even at idle. Finally, ensure sufficient sleep and manage your stress get more info levels – both are critical for hormone regulation and overall body burn. Consistency and the sustainable lifestyle are vital for permanent success.

Healthy Weight Loss: Building Healthy Routines

Achieving permanent weight loss isn't about drastic fixes or extreme diets; it's about cultivating manageable habits you can incorporate for a long time. Rather than zeroing in on the scale, shift your focus to small changes. This could consist of adding more whole foods into your nutrition, identifying physical activities you genuinely like, and prioritizing adequate relaxation. Don't forget that consistency is essential, and that setbacks are a typical aspect of the experience. Acknowledge your progress, no matter how small they may be.
